Sonic Legacy & Collaborators

Founded in 1995 by Jessica Holter, The Punany Poets emerged as a radical response to the AIDS crisis and a celebration of Black love, intimacy, and truth-telling. The group’s audio catalog blends spoken word, R&B, hip-hop, and theatrical scoring—often performed live and captured in studio sessions.

🎛️ Producers & Studios

  • Jessica Holter, Executive Producer, Sonwriter, adapting poems to music using AI

  • Lev Berlak: Bay Area producer known for his work with Too $hort and E-40, Berlak helped shape the early sonic identity of The Punany Poets with gritty, emotionally resonant beats.

  • The Grill Studios: A creative hub where multiple Punany tracks were recorded, mixed, and mastered—serving as a sonic sanctuary for Holter’s poetic vision.

  • D’Wayne Wiggins (Tony! Toni! Toné!): A longtime friend and collaborator, Wiggins produced the original Punany: The Hip Hop Psalms soundtrack and later tracks like Unpimpable, transforming Holter’s poetry into soul-infused musical compositions.

  • Femi Andrades: A classically trained bassist and composer, Andrades contributed layered instrumentation and arrangements that elevated the theatricality of Punany’s live shows.

  • Keno Mapp (Moore-Mapp Records): Known for blending Caribbean rhythms with urban soul, Mapp brought a global texture to select Punany productions, expanding their reach and resonance.
